LiveLaw's report, published 2026, on the Gujarat High Court extending Asaram Bapu's temporary bail in the Gandhinagar conviction to 15 June 2026 on medical grounds, a division bench of Justices Ilesh Vora and R.T. Vachhani noting no untoward incident during his earlier period of temporary release. The article records that the High Court had first suspended his sentence and granted six months' temporary bail on medical grounds on 6 November 2025, in the appeal that remains pending on the merits before that court.
